Location – Weedon Bec, Northamptonshire
Weedon Bec is a highly regarded and well-connected Northamptonshire village, known for its strong community spirit and excellent amenities. Residents benefit from a range of local facilities including shops, a primary school, medical services, pubs, and restaurants. The village is surrounded by attractive countryside, offering opportunities for walks and outdoor activities. With superb road links via the A45, A5, and M1 (Junction 16), Weedon Bec is ideal for commuters to Northampton, Daventry, Rugby, Milton Keynes, and beyond.
